Is anyone successfully running a web server at home on
cable visions optimum on line service? If so, can you
share your configuration.
I've been working on this for days here's the status
specs
Netgear routers with dynamic dns feature
Redhat 8
Actions
1. Setup dynamic dns to forward domain traffic
2 Setup redirect to port 9000 to get around blocked
port 80
3 System works properly behind fire wall
4 Setup IP address within DHCP range an port
forwarded the traffic
The attempt to connect is being logged on the
server, the browser says 'done' at the bottom,
but no page shows up
5 Put apache machine in DMZ (didn't work)
6 Shutdown iptables (didn't work)
7 Setup static IP outside of DHCP range (no go)
Just wondering if I'm doing something wrong or
cablevision has some other way to block this other
than blocking port 80
